Course Details
β’ Introduction to Climate Change: Understanding the basics of climate change, its causes, and its impact on the environment.
β’ Climate Change Science: Exploring the scientific evidence behind climate change, including greenhouse gas emissions and global warming.
β’ Climate Change Impacts: Examining the effects of climate change on various systems, including weather patterns, sea levels, and biodiversity.
β’ Climate Change Mitigation: Learning about strategies to reduce greenhouse gas emissions and slow down climate change.
β’ Climate Change Adaptation: Discovering ways to adapt to the changes brought about by climate change, including building resilient communities and infrastructure.
β’ Climate Change Communication: Developing skills to effectively communicate about climate change and its impacts to the public and other first responders.
β’ Climate Change and Emergency Management: Understanding the intersection between climate change and emergency management, including how to prepare for and respond to climate-related disasters.
β’ Climate Change Policy and Advocacy: Learning about local, national, and international policies related to climate change, as well as ways to advocate for climate action.
β’ Climate Change and Mental Health: Exploring the psychological effects of climate change, including trauma and grief, and strategies for building resilience.
